  2. Nuclear Energy Stocks Gain Interest as Bloom Energy Joins S&P 500

    Cameco and BWX Technologies have emerged as key nuclear energy stocks to watch in September as the sector regains popularity. This follows recent benchmark index changes where Bloom Energy, Illumina, and Everpure were added to the S&P 500. Bloom Energy's inclusion triggered a stock price surge and transitioned the company from a speculative asset to a confirmed member of the index, reflecting its role in AI energy infrastructure. Investors are now diversifying focus toward nuclear power providers alongside these AI-linked energy plays.

    Why it matters

    The S&P 500 index serves as a primary benchmark for large-cap US equities. Inclusion often leads to increased institutional buying and price volatility. The shift toward nuclear and AI energy stocks indicates a broader market trend toward high-capacity power sources.

  3. Bloom Energy Joins S&P 500 Index

    Bloom Energy has been added to the S&P 500 index, triggering a surge in the company's stock price. Illumina and Everpure were also included in the index changes. Previous reports from Barron's, MarketWatch, and Yahoo Finance had identified Bloom Energy as a potential candidate for inclusion before the end of the quarter. The addition marks a shift from speculative status to confirmed membership in the benchmark index, reflecting the company's position as an AI energy play.

    Why it matters

    Inclusion in the S&P 500 often forces institutional funds to buy shares to track the index. This process typically increases liquidity and visibility for the added companies. The move follows a period of speculation regarding which stocks would be named to the index.
